Banderillas are just another form of tapas, the bar food that turns drinking in Spanish bars into as much of a meal as you choose to make it. Technically, banderillas are simply snacks skewered on cocktail sticks, which means they can be pretty much anything you like as long as the ingredients are fairly traditionally Spanish.
